Что делать, если не загружается Windows XP. NTLDR is missing — Что делать с такой ошибкой

Ошибка NTLDR is missing характерна для компьютеров системы Windows. Неопытные пользователи, впервые встречающие такую неполадку, впадают в панику и единственным решением видят полное форматирование диска. Но мало кто знает об истинных причинах этой ошибки. Её можно исправить, сохранив при этом всю важную информацию на устройстве.

Что означает ошибка NTLDR is missing

В процессе загрузки при появлении чёрного экрана и надписи NTLDR is missing пользователю предлагается нажать сочетание клавиш CTRL+ALT+DELETE для перезапуска системы. Если это не помогло и Windows не загружается, то нужно выявить причину возникающей ошибки и устранить её.


Операционная система не загрузится, пока ошибка не будет исправлена

«NTLDR» расшифровывается как «New Technology Loader», то есть загрузчик операционной системы. Возникающая ошибка свидетельствует о том, что файлы Ntldr и Ntdetect.com, которые отвечают за загрузку Windows, не могут быть доступны.

Ошибка NTLDR is missing может возникнуть на любой операционной системе Windows: от версии XP до 10.

Причины возникновения ошибки и способы решения проблемы

Сбой в работе аппаратной части

Самая неприятное - это неисправность железа. В этом случае может быть сломан жёсткий диск или контроллер материнской платы. Единственным решением будет замена сломанных частей.


Физическая поломка жёсткого диска

Подключение дополнительного жёсткого диска

Пользователь подключает новый жёсткий диск с большим объёмом памяти, предназначенный для хранения различных файлов и, конечно же, не содержащий операционной системы. При этом меняется приоритетность дисков, и новое устройство встаёт на первое место, откуда компьютер и пытается осуществить загрузку.

В таком случае для всех операционных систем будет одно решение:

  1. Выполняем перезагрузку компьютера и запускаем BIOS с помощью клавиши DELETE (чаще всего) или F2, или другой, в зависимости от устройства. Все действия здесь осуществляются только с помощью клавиатуры, мышь можно смело убрать в сторону.
  2. Переходим в раздел «Advanced» или «Boot» и ищем пункт «Hard Disk Boot Priority». На первое место ставим старый жёсткий диск, на котором содержится операционная система.
  3. Сохраняем изменения, нажав клавишу F10 (внизу или справа будет подсказка), и перезагружаем компьютер.

Выбор приоритетности жестких дисков в BIOS

Конфликт между двумя установленными операционными системами

При использовании нескольких операционных систем на одном компьютере они могут конфликтовать друг с другом. В этом случае нам понадобится загрузочный диск с Windows. Вставляем его в дисковод и ждём, пока система загрузится.

Для версии XP

  1. При появлении надписи «Установка Windows» следует нажать клавишу R. Появится консоль восстановления.
  2. Нажимаем цифру, соответствующую диску, на котором находится установленная операционная система. Теперь командная строка будет работать исключительно с этим загрузочным разделом.
  3. Для исправления конфликта требуется ввести всего две команды: сначала - fixboot, а затем - fixmbr.

Для исправления ошибки следует ввести команды fixboot и fixmbr

Устранение ошибки в Windows XP (видео)

Для Windows 7, 8 и 10


Устранение ошибки в Windows 7 (видео)

Повреждение системных файлов

Системные файлы Ntldr и Ntdetect.com может повредить как сам пользователь, так и вредоносная программа.

  1. В первом случае необходимо воспользоваться командной строкой и следовать инструкциям из предыдущего пункта.
  2. Во втором случае введение команды fixmbr может привести к тому, что вирус разрушит таблицу разделов. Поэтому перед восстановлением будет правильно воспользоваться антивирусом. Сделать это можно, подключив диск к другому компьютеру или произведя загрузку со специального диска от производителя антивирусного программного обеспечения.

С ошибкой NTLDR is missing может столкнуться любой пользователь операционной системы Windows. Если проблема кроется не в аппаратной части, то инструкции, приведённые в этой статье, помогут вам восстановить данные. Удачи!

Если на экране компьютера появилось уведомление «NTLDR is missing», это свидетельствует о сбое в функционировании устройства. Скорее всего, пропал доступ к загрузочным файлам «Ntdetect.com» и/или «Ntldr», и обычная загрузка системы не может быть осуществлена.

Среди основных причин, которые приводят к появлению данной ошибки, можно выделить:
  • файлы «Ntdetect.com», «Ntldr» удалены пользователем или потеряны в связи с программным сбоем (постарайтесь без надобности не заходить в системную папку);
  • на компьютере одновременно установлены несколько операционных систем, например, Windows NT и Windows XP (загрузчик просто не может понять, какие именно файлы следует использовать в процессе загрузки);
  • в разделе NTFS имеется огромное число файлов (причем, если их просто удалить, проблема не решится);
  • произошла смена активного раздела (Windows располагается в активном разделе; когда происходит смена, отключение, подключение диска, где располагается ОС, загрузка не может протекать в обычном режиме; менять активный раздел нельзя);
  • имеет место сбой работы жесткого диска, устарел BIOS, жесткий или внешний диск подключен к иной операционной системе (т.е. имеются аппаратные сбои). Периодически следует проводить техобслуживание жесткого диска, а системные файлы нужно хранить на новом диске, ведь вероятность выхода из строя старого достаточно велика.
Приступая к устранению проблемы, самым первым шагом вы должны создать резервные копии файлов, которые содержат важную информацию. Затем попробуйте заменить файлы «Ntdetect.com», «Ntldr» на вашем компьютере, ведь именно отсутствие к ним доступа и стало причиной невозможности осуществить загрузку. Поставьте установочный диск. Когда на экране компьютера отобразится фраза «Установка Windows», нажмите клавишу «R» на клавиатуре. В появившейся консоли выберите раздел, куда необходимо сохранить файлы, и напишите команду «fixboot».

В сервисе «Microsoft» можно скачать утилиту «Bcupdate2». Установите ее на компьютер, затем создайте загрузочную дискету, загрузите из нее ОС. В командной строке укажите команду «BCUpdate2.exe C: /f» (в данном случае С: – это загрузочный раздел). Запустите, подтвердите свое согласие на подключение указанной программы (нажмите «y»). Если все прошло успешно, перезагрузитесь.

Кроме того, можно подключить жесткий диск, на котором имеется работающая операционка Windows XP (подойдет и Windows 2003 Server). Воспользовавшись инструментом «Управление дисками», проверьте корректность создания разделов, в качестве основного раздела укажите первый. Теперь в данный раздел скопируйте из рабочей ОС файлы «Ntdetect.com», «Ntldr». Все, можно запускать компьютер с собственного жесткого диска. Загрузка должна пройти без указания ошибок.

Можно воспользоваться и временным расширением, обратившись к флешке с Windows или к своему загрузочному диску. Из папки i386 установочного диска скиньте необходимые файлы («Ntdetect.com», «Ntldr») в корневой раздел диска с ОС.

Если же произошла смена пользователя раздела, можно воспользоваться «Управлением дисками» в самой ОС либо применить внешние программы, утилиты.

Если у вас не получается решить проблему самостоятельно, не мучайте себя и технику. Отнесите компьютер в сервисный центр. Специалист сделает все необходимое, чтобы он снова работал как новенький.

Эта статья о небольшой ошибке NTLDR is missing операционной системы Windows, с которой могут столкнуться некоторые пользователи в ходе работы.

Надо сказать, что ошибка довольно досадная и не все знают как её устранить, в следствии чего переустанавливают систему. Сие не очень удобно и не совсем правильно, ведь есть более гуманные и, отчасти, простые методы, о которых и пойдет речь в данной статье.

NTLDR is missing в Windows XP

А ошибка эта выскакивает вместо загрузки ОС (операционной системы) семейства Windows в виде надписи: NTLDR is missing. Попасть в Windows после этого невозможно. Что это значит? Скорее всего то, что стерты, или повреждены загрузочные файлы на системном разделе и ОС не может загрузиться, т.к. не знает что, где и почему.

Увидев подобное не спишите паниковать, а спокойно вставьте диск с (он ведь у Вас есть? :)) , выставьте загрузку в с CD-ROM и загрузившись с этого диска, вместо нажмите кнопочку R , чтобы открылась консоль восстановления. В этой самой консоли Вам предложат выбрать ту OC , которую хотите восстановить (для этого надо нажать, например, 1 и Enter , а так же, отвечая на вопрос консоли, возможно, потребуется нажать y и Enter ) и набрать команды FIXBOOT и FIXMBR (см.картинки ниже).

Всё. Перезагружаемся, ждем.. должно работать:)
Если же не работает.

Если вышеописанные команды не помогли, то нас спасет все та же консоль восстановления и команда copy , т.е команда для копирования файлов. Используя оную команду нужно перенести с вашего диска 2 файлика – “NTLDR “, и “NTDETECT.COM “.

Для этого мы и воспользуемся командой copy . Она работает так: “copy “, где – полный путь к файлу или папке, которую мы хотим скопировать, а – полный путь в место, куда мы хотим копировать. Т.е, чтобы скопировать, прописываем следующие команды (по очереди):

copy e:\i386\ntldr c:\
copy e:\i386\ntdetect.com c:\

Где e:\ – это буква вашего CD\DVD дисковода, а c:\ – это буква, где расположена операционная система куда Вы, собственно, и хотите скопировать эти файлы.

NTLDR is missing в Windows 7/8/10 (и восстановление загрузчика)

Решение в общем-то аналогично. Вам потребуется попасть в режим восстановления, для чего, например, необходимо загрузиться (так же используя загрузку с внешнего носителя, как в способе выше) с установочного диска или флешки и на первом этапе установки кликнуть в "Восстановление системы ":

В появившейся командной строке нам потребуется ввести две команды:

bootrec /fixmbr
bootrec /fixboot

Ну и, собственно, на этом всё.

Не забывайте в конце всего этого нажать Enter, перезагрузить компьютер и, собственно, загрузится снова с диска, а не внешнего носителя.

Должно помочь.

Послесловие

Так же, если есть какие-то проблемы или что-то не понимаете, то смело пишите в комментариях, - попробую подсказать, хотя NTLDR is missing не такая уж и страшная проблема, если, конечно, не вышел из строя жесткий диск.

Вы включили компьютер и при запуске операционной системы Windows 10 появилась ошибка загрузки NTLDR is missing, press Ctrl+Alt+Del to Restart . Что делать? Можно ли как то исправить ситуацию?! Давайте разбираться! Прежде всего, хочу предупредить, что при появлении этой ошибки, очень часто не получается спасти данные.
Если у вас полетел жесткий диск, что очень вероятно на старых ПК, то единственный выход из ситуации — покупка нового. Все данные на старом носителе обычно оказываются при этом окончательно утерянными. Даже когда винчестер живой, всё равно единственное, что может восстановить работу компьютера после ошибки NTLDR is missing — форматирование системного диска и переустановка операционной системы.

Инструкция что делать при ошибке NTLDR is missing

Шаг 1. Попробуйте переключить жесткий диск в другой свободный разъём на материнской плате.

Так мы исключим возможность какого-то сбоя в работе материнской платы, связанного с работой конкретного порта SATA или IDE.

Шаг 2. Попробуйте заменить шлейф, соединяющий жесткий диск и материнскую плату на новый. Это мы делаем для того, чтобы быть уверенным, что ошибка NTLDR is missing не вызвана повреждением кабеля или его разъёмов.

Шаг 3 . Проверьте приоритет загрузки устройств в BIOS.
Часто случается так, что после подключения второго жёсткого диска, материнская плата сама автоматически ставит его первым в порядке загрузки. А так как на нём нет операционной системы, то загрузчик совершенно логично выдаёт ошибку «NTLDR is missing» — Windows там нет и загружаться нечему!

При включении компьютера нажимаем клавишу «Delete» (на ноутбуках обычно F2) чтобы зайти в . Там должен быть раздел, отвечающий за настройки загрузки — что-то типа Boot Settings . А уже в нём — настройка последовательности загрузки — Boot Priority . Проверьте чтобы на первом месте стоял тот жёсткий диск, на котором установлена Windows. Если Вы этого не знаете — делаем проще. Сначала ставим первым один диск и пробуем загрузится. Снова ошибка загрузки «NTLDR is missing»?! Ок, снова идём в BIOS и ставим приоритет второму диску и проверяем по новой.

Шаг 4. Загружаемся с помощью установочного диска или флешки с Windows.

На стадии начала установки нужно нажать на ссылку «Восстановление системы». Как только появится синее окно с выбором действия — выберите: «Диагностика»-«Дополнительные параметры»-«Командная строка».

Шаг 5. Восстанавливаем загрузочную запись. Для этого в операционных системах от Майкрософта есть специальные утилиты . Чтобы ими воспользоваться, введите в командной строке по очереди команды:

bootrec /FixMbr
bootrec /FixBoot
bootrec /RebuildBcd

После каждой из них нажимайте клавишу Enter, чтобы запустить выполнение. Получится должно примерно вот так:

Перезагружаемся и проверяем. Если ошибка NTLDR is missing в Windows 7 или Windows 10 появляется снова — переходим к следующему шагу.

Шаг 6. Снова повторяем шаг 4 чтобы открыть командую строку. Делаем загрузочный раздел активным. Вводим команду diskpart чтобы открыть встроенный редактор разделов Виндовс. Вводим команды:

sel disk 0
list volume

Так мы выбираем первый жесткий диск и смотрим список его логических дисков:

Находим тот раздел, у которого в столбце «Info» стоит пометка — System. У меня это будет Volume 1 . Следующей командой выбираем его:

sel volume 1

И делаем активным:

Выходим из программы, введя команду exit . Перезагружаемся и проверяем.

Шаг 7 . Если ни одно из предыдущих действий не помогло — скорее всего удален или поврежден один из файлов:

Ntldr Ntdetect.com

Можно попробовать восстановить их с установочного DVD-диска или флешки. Для этого надо будет снова повторить шаг 4, после чего в командной строке ввести команду:

diskpart
list volumes
exit

В списке дисков находим DVD или флешку. У меня на скриншоте выше это диск Z. Далее вводим команды, которые восстановят повреждённые файлы с установочного носителя:

copy z:\i386\ntldr c:\
copy z:\i386\ntdetect.com c:\

После этого перезагружаемся и проверяем.

P.S.: Если после всех наших советов сообщение NTLDR is missing появляется снова — пробуйте переустанавливать Windows. А уж коли и это не поможет — видимо Вашему жесткому диску пришёл конец и его пора менять на новый.



В продолжение темы:
Android

Популярная социальная сеть ВКонтакте позволяет находить новых друзей и держать контакт со всеми близкими. Помимо этого, каждый пользователь может делиться собственными...